Leveraging Print-on-Demand Services for Custom Products

Print-on-demand (POD) services provide a unique opportunity to create and sell customized products without the need for upfront investment in inventory. By partnering with a POD provider, you can design items such as t-shirts, mugs, posters, and phone cases, and only pay for production when a customer places an order. This allows you to focus on marketing and creativity, while the POD service handles the logistics of production and shipping.

This business model is especially attractive for entrepreneurs looking to tap into niche markets with personalized products. The process is straightforward: you upload your designs, choose the products you want to sell, and start promoting your online store. The POD service takes care of everything from printing to fulfillment, freeing you from the complexities of inventory management and order processing.

How to Get Started

  • Choose a reliable print-on-demand platform (e.g., Printful, Teespring, or Redbubble).
  • Create eye-catching designs or hire a designer to bring your vision to life.
  • Integrate your POD service with an online store or marketplace like Etsy, Shopify, or Amazon.
  • Set your pricing strategy and start marketing your products to your target audience.

Important Considerations

While POD services reduce the financial risk of starting an online store, they also come with some challenges. For example, profit margins can be lower due to the cost of production and shipping. Therefore, it’s essential to carefully select your products, designs, and pricing strategy to ensure profitability.

Monetizing Your Expertise Through Digital Consulting Platforms

One of the most efficient ways to leverage your knowledge and skills is by offering consulting services through digital platforms. Whether you are an expert in marketing, technology, or any other field, the digital space offers vast opportunities to connect with clients globally. This method of monetization allows you to scale your expertise and reach a broader audience than traditional in-person consulting. Digital consulting is an attractive option for professionals looking to establish a flexible income stream while helping others solve specific problems in their industries.

To begin monetizing your consulting services online, you can choose from various platforms that facilitate the connection between consultants and clients. These platforms offer a ready-made ecosystem that reduces the barriers to entry and streamlines the entire process, from scheduling meetings to receiving payments. By positioning yourself as a subject-matter expert, you can create a strong online presence and attract clients seeking your specialized knowledge.

Steps to Start Offering Consulting Services

  • Create a Detailed Profile: List your expertise, skills, and past experiences. Make sure your profile is detailed to attract potential clients who need specific solutions.
  • Choose the Right Platform: Research and select platforms that align with your expertise. Some popular consulting platforms include Clarity.fm, Upwork, and LinkedIn.
  • Set Clear Pricing: Determine an hourly or project-based rate that reflects your expertise. It is essential to strike a balance between competitive pricing and the value you bring.
  • Promote Your Services: Use social media, blogs, and professional networks to build your visibility. Share valuable insights that showcase your knowledge.

“Digital platforms not only enable you to reach clients across the globe but also help you build a scalable and flexible consulting business.”

Recommended Platforms for Digital Consulting

Platform Best for Key Features
Clarity.fm Experts in various fields Pay-per-minute phone calls, client matching
Upwork Freelancers offering professional services Project-based work, client bidding
LinkedIn Networking and thought leadership Client outreach, content marketing
